Hi! The CAST function returns a strange result in the following case:
SQL> SELECT CAST(345.12e-2 as VARCHAR(10)) from RDB$DATABASE; CAST ========== 3.45 Is it a correct behavior? LI-V4.0.2.2770 Firebird 4.0 Artyom Firebird-Devel mailing list, web interface at https://lists.sourceforge.net/lists/listinfo/firebird-devel